logo

Output 7340059debff77813dae09c77b37ede408ff3237943ced9d9405029a5f8a17dd:0

value
1882190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7996ea5fc597d430a7ddf1e672749b31e80b0c54 OP_EQUAL
address
3CmvUYqK69UafNzRsFtu76Q3ui52DcVMKG
transaction
7340059debff77813dae09c77b37ede408ff3237943ced9d9405029a5f8a17dd